CapacitéBeschränkungen
CapacitéBeschränkungen, which translates to "capacity limitations" in English, refers to the maximum amount of work or output that a system, process, or individual can handle within a given period. These limitations are a fundamental aspect of operations and resource management across various fields. In manufacturing, capacity limitations dictate the maximum number of units that can be produced on an assembly line. In logistics, it refers to the maximum volume or weight that can be transported by a vehicle or through a distribution center. For individuals, capacity limitations might manifest as the maximum amount of information they can process or the number of tasks they can effectively complete within a workday, often related to cognitive load or time constraints.
